文摘美国心脏学会(American College of Cardiology,ACC)与美国心脏病协会(American Heart Association.AHA)关于二级预防的共识声明自2001年更新以来,许多临床试验提供了重要证据.进一步支持和拓展了对冠心病和其他动脉粥样硬化性血管疾病(包括外周动脉疾病、动脉粥样硬化性主动脉疾病和颈动脉疾病)进行积极控制危险因素治疗的重要性。证据不断涌现,证实对这些患者进行积极而全面的危险因素干预治疗能够改善生存率,减少事件复发以及对介入治疗的需要.并提高生活质量。
文摘近年来,甘油三酯葡萄糖(The triglyceride-glucose, TyG)指数在心血管疾病相关研究中备受关注。TyG指数是基于甘油三酯(TG)与空腹血糖(FBG)构建的一个指标,与动脉粥样硬化性心血管病(atherosclerotic cardiovascular disease, ASCVD)有着紧密联系。多项研究发现,TyG指数水平的变化和ASCVD的发生、发展以及预后情况息息相关。本研究旨在对TyG指数与ASCVD相关性的现有研究成果进行梳理总结,为进一步探究二者关系以及提升TyG指数在ASCVD防治中的应用价值提供参考依据。In recent years, the triglyceride-glucose (TyG) index has received extensive attention in cardiovascular disease-related research. The TyG index is an indicator constructed based on triglycerides (TG) and fasting blood glucose (FBG), and it has a close connection with atherosclerotic cardiovascular disease (ASCVD). A number of studies have found that changes in the TyG index level are closely related to the occurrence, development, and prognosis of ASCVD. The aim of this study is to comprehensively review and summarize the existing research results on the correlation between the TyG index and ASCVD, so as to provide a reference basis for further exploring the relationship between the two and enhancing the application value of the TyG index in the prevention and treatment of ASCVD.
